C++基础入门:类型、变量与操作全解析
1. 简单类型
C++ 中有多种简单类型,主要分为整数类型、浮点类型和布尔类型。
1.1 整数类型
整数类型用于存储整数值,包括 char 、 wchar_t 、 short int 、 int 和 long int ,这些被称为整型。 short int 和 long int 可分别缩写为 short 和 long 。它们分别用于存储字符、小整数、普通整数和大整数。
整型可以是有符号(signed)或无符号(unsigned)的。无符号类型不能有负值,如果省略 signed 或 unsigned , short int 、 int 和 long int 默认为有符号类型。 char 类型是否有符号取决于编译器和底层操作系统,这被称为实现依赖。
char 类型始终为一个字节长,无论是否无符号,它总是存储单个字符。 wchar_t 类型用于存储更复杂的字符,通常至少为两个字节长。
char 类型通常基于美国信息交换标准代码(ASCII)表,表中每个字
超级会员免费看
订阅专栏 解锁全文
16万+

被折叠的 条评论
为什么被折叠?



